Q: Is 35,220,174 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 35,220,174 is a composite number.

Why is 35,220,174 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 35,220,174 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 11 22 33 66 223 446 669 1,338 2,393 2,453 4,786 4,906 7,179 7,359 14,358 14,718 26,323 52,646 78,969 157,938 533,639 1,067,278 1,600,917 3,201,834 5,870,029 11,740,058 17,610,087 and 35,220,174, with no remainder.

Since 35,220,174 cannot be divided by just 1 and 35,220,174, it is a composite number.
